The Role

We're looking for an experienced Fire Systems Technician to join our fire protection team, responsible for the installation, commissioning, servicing, maintenance and repair of fire alarm and suppression systems across commercial, industrial and residential sites.

You'll work with a range of fire alarm systems, including Gent, Advanced, Kentec and other leading manufacturers, ensuring systems remain compliant, operational and fit for purpose while delivering excellent customer service.

Key Responsibilities

  • Install, commission, service and maintain fire alarm systems in line with BS 5839.
  • Carry out planned preventative maintenance (PPM), fault finding and repairs.
  • Programme and configure fire alarm control panels and networked systems.
  • Complete upgrades, modifications and remedial works.
  • Service, maintain and test gaseous and water mist fire suppression systems.
  • Attend reactive call-outs and support commissioning/decommissioning activities.
  • Conduct site surveys, technical assessments and provide customer support.
  • Ensure all work is completed in line with quality, health & safety and environmental standards.

About You

Essential

  • Proven experience within the fire protection industry.
  • Strong knowledge of fire alarm systems, servicing and fault finding.
  • Good understanding of BS 5839 and relevant industry standards.
  • Ability to read technical drawings and system documentation.
  • Excellent diagnostic and problem-solving skills.
  • Full UK driving licence.
  • Strong communication and customer service skills.

Desirable

  • Experience with Gent, Advanced, Kentec, Morley, Notifier, Ziton, C-Tec, EMS and wireless fire systems.
  • Knowledge of gas suppression systems (FM-200, Novec 1230, Inergen, CO2), water mist systems, aspirating detection and cause & effect programming.
  • Experience with emergency lighting systems.
  • FIA, BAFE, ECS or manufacturer certifications.
  • Commissioning experience.
